Bri Bagwell wins big at the 14th Annual T3R Texas Music and Radio Awards

Awarded Female Vocalist Of The Year and Music Video Of The Year for “Trenches”

Bri Texas 1280.jpg

ARLINGTON, TX, March 26, 2024...Bri Bagwell is going home a winner from the 14th Annual T3R Texas Music & Radio Awards with two of the night’s biggest honors, Female Vocalist Of The Year and Music Video of the Year for her single “Trenches”. After spurring 3 #1 singles off her album Corazón y Cabeza, performing nationally on LoneStar NYE 2024 to over 37 major markets across 13 states, starting her rousingly fun podcast “Only Vans,” and being tapped as an artist ambassador for Devils River Whiskey; the recognition is clearly well deserved.

Bagwell walked the red carpet and performed her latest single “The Rescue” with her pup Whiskey. The heartfelt song shines a light on her own experience adopting a rescue animal. In honor of the single, Bri has raised over $5,000 for shelters in need in her hometowns of New Braunfels, TX and Las Cruces, NM, and sparked a movement within her fans. The music video, that was premiered on People.com features over 200+ fan-submitted photos and videos of their rescue pets.

To round out the evening, Bagwell joined Tejano GRAMMY winner Sunny Saucedo, Stephanie Urbina-Jones, Willie Alvarado, Matt Castillo, Jenni Dale Lord, and Rico Gonzales of Kin Faux for a medley of Latin classics that brought the house down.

Bagwell is currently on tour this Spring and Summer with upcoming performances at Outlaws & Legends Fest, Girls Raised In Texas (GRIT), the Texas Country Music Cruise, and with Reckless Kelly at the Whitewater Amphitheater and The Braun Brothers Reunion.
